Newly revised and updated, The Wills Eye Manual is a key resource for pharmaceutical organizations.
A best-selling source of compact, authoritative guidance on the treatment of ocular disorders in a variety of settings, The Wills Eye Manual, 9th Edition, is the comprehensive, high-yield reference of choice for both trainees and seasoned practitioners. It provides highly illustrated information on more than 200 ophthalmic conditions along with proven clinical recommendations from initial diagnosis through extended treatment, in a handy portable manual. The consistent, bulleted outline format makes it ideal for portability and quick reference.
- Easily accessible clinical recommendations for evaluation, diagnosis, management, and treatment
- Updates on the latest major clinical trials in ophthalmology
- Addressing changing trends in oculoplastics, glaucoma, cornea, pediatrics, neuro-ophthalmology, uveitis, retina, and more.
All chapters are written and edited by the residents and attending ophthalmologists at one of the busiest and largest eye hospitals in the country.
